From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Vincent Lefevre Newsgroups: gmane.emacs.bugs Subject: bug#6932: Buggy src/Makefile generation Date: Sat, 28 Aug 2010 02:12:45 +0200 Message-ID: <20100828001245.GA8219@prunille.vinc17.org>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Transfer-Encoding: quoted-printable X-Trace: dough.gmane.org 1282956052 24163 80.91.229.12 (28 Aug 2010 00:40:52 GMT) X-Complaints-To: usenet@dough.gmane.org NNTP-Posting-Date: Sat, 28 Aug 2010 00:40:52 +0000 (UTC) To: 6932@debbugs.gnu.org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Sat Aug 28 02:40:50 2010 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1Op9TV-0006tJ-4j for geb-bug-gnu-emacs@m.gmane.org; Sat, 28 Aug 2010 02:40:49 +0200 Original-Received: from localhost ([127.0.0.1]:48011 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1Op9TU-0001cY-If for geb-bug-gnu-emacs@m.gmane.org; Fri, 27 Aug 2010 20:40:48 -0400 Original-Received: from [140.186.70.92] (port=33693 helo=eggs.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1Op9Sr-0001Zt-7V for bug-gnu-emacs@gnu.org; Fri, 27 Aug 2010 20:40:43 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.69) (envelope-from ) id 1Op9SH-00086a-Sh for bug-gnu-emacs@gnu.org; Fri, 27 Aug 2010 20:40:09 -0400 Original-Received: from debbugs.gnu.org ([140.186.70.43]:58792) by eggs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1Op9SH-00086U-QZ for bug-gnu-emacs@gnu.org; Fri, 27 Aug 2010 20:39:33 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.69) (envelope-from ) id 1Op91d-0002i8-Us; Fri, 27 Aug 2010 20:12: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Vincent Lefevre Original-Sender: debbugs-submit-bounces@debbugs.gnu.org Resent-To: owner@debbugs.gnu.org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sat, 28 Aug 2010 00:12: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: report 6932 X-GNU-PR-Package: emacs X-GNU-PR-Keywords: X-Debbugs-Original-To: bug-gnu-emacs@gnu.org Original-Received: via spool by submit@debbugs.gnu.org id=B.128295429210405 (code B ref -1); Sat, 28 Aug 2010 00:12:01 +0000 Original-Received: (at submit) by debbugs.gnu.org; 28 Aug 2010 00:11:32 +0000 Original-Received: from localhost ([127.0.0.1] hel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1Op919-0002hm-Pm for submit@debbugs.gnu.org; Fri, 27 Aug 2010 20:11:32 -0400 Original-Received: from mail.gnu.org ([199.232.76.166] helo=mx10.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1Op918-0002hh-6Z for submit@debbugs.gnu.org; Fri, 27 Aug 2010 20:11:31 -0400 Original-Received: from lists.gnu.org ([199.232.76.165]:44226) by monty-python.gnu.org with esmtps (TLS-1.0:DHE_RSA_AES_256_CBC_SHA1:32) (Exim 4.60) (envelope-from ) id 1Op92Y-00056p-Um for submit@debbugs.gnu.org; Fri, 27 Aug 2010 20:12:59 -0400 Original-Received: from [140.186.70.92] (port=60575 helo=eggs.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1Op92T-0007F1-GV for bug-gnu-emacs@gnu.org; Fri, 27 Aug 2010 20:12:58 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.69) (envelope-from ) id 1Op92O-0004mC-IW for bug-gnu-emacs@gnu.org; Fri, 27 Aug 2010 20:12:53 -0400 Original-Received: from vinc17.pck.nerim.net ([213.41.242.187]:57817 helo=prunille.vinc17.org) by eggs.gnu.org with esmtp (Exim 4.69) (envelope-from ) id 1Op92O-0004lm-AR for bug-gnu-emacs@gnu.org; Fri, 27 Aug 2010 20:12:48 -0400 Original-Received: by prunille.vinc17.org (Postfix, from userid 501) id 68C9853B5931; Sat, 28 Aug 2010 02:12:45 +0200 (CEST) Content-Disposition: inline X-Mailer-Info: http://www.vinc17.org/mutt/ User-Agent: Mutt/1.5.20-6127-vl-r38670 (2010-08-14) X-detected-operating-system: by eggs.gnu.org: FreeBSD 6.x (2) X-detected-operating-system: by monty-python.gnu.org: GNU/Linux 2.6, seldom 2.4 (older, 4) X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.11 Precedence: list Resent-Date: Fri, 27 Aug 2010 20:12:01 -0400 X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.6 (newer, 3) X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.bugs:39789 Archived-At: Hi, I've tried to build GNU Emacs on Debian/unstable machines with ./configure --prefix=3D/usr/local/emacs-23.2 --enable-asserts --with-x-to= olkit=3Dgtk but the generated src/Makefile is incorrect. It contains: ALL_CFLAGS=3D-Demacs -DHAVE_CONFIG_H $(MYCPPFLAGS) -I. -I${srcdir} -D_BSD= _SOURCE -pthread -I/usr/include/gtk-2.0 -I/usr/lib/gtk-2.0/include -I/usr= /include/atk-1.0 -I/usr/include/cairo -I/usr/include/pango-1.0 -I/usr/inc= lude/gio-1 -2.0/ -I/usr/include/pixman-1 -I/usr/include/freetype2 -I/usr/= include/libpng12 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/u= sr/include/freetype2 ${CFLAGS_SOUND} ${RSVG_CFLAGS} ${DBUS_CFLAGS} ${GCON= F_CFLAGS} ${CFLAGS} ${DEPFLAGS} See the -I/usr/include/gio-1 -2.0/ instead of -I/usr/include/gio-unix-2.0/ The config.status file contains: S["C_SWITCH_X_SITE"]=3D" -pthread -I/usr/include/gtk-2.0 -I/usr/lib/gtk-2= .0/include -I/usr/include/atk-1.0 -I/usr/include/cairo -I/usr/include/pan= go-1.0 -I/usr/include/gio-"\ "unix-2.0/ -I/usr/include/pixman-1 -I/usr/include/freetype2 -I/usr/includ= e/libpng12 -I/usr/include/glib-2.0 -I/usr/lib/glib-2.0/include -I/usr/i= ncl"\ "ude/freetype2 " I suppose there's a problem with the awk script that handles it. --=20 Vincent Lef=E8vre - Web: 100% accessible validated (X)HTML - Blog: Work: CR INRIA - computer arithmetic / Ar=E9naire project (LIP, ENS-Lyon)